About Administrative Law in Serangoon, Singapore

Administrative law in Serangoon, Singapore, deals with the legal principles governing the administration and regulation of government agencies including federal and municipal entities. It involves matters such as rulemaking, adjudication, or the enforcement of a specific regulatory agenda. This domain of law is directly linked with citizens' rights and obligations, particularly in areas such as immigration, taxation, and environmental regulations.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is administrative law?

Administrative law is a branch of law that governs the activities of administrative agencies of the government. This includes law pertaining to rulemaking, adjudication, or the enforcement of a specific regulatory agenda.

Why would I need an administrative lawyer?

If you are involved in a dispute with a government agency, are being adversely affected by a government decision, or need advice on complying with regulatory requirements, you would need an administrative lawyer.

What kind of issues does an administrative lawyer deal with?

An administrative lawyer frequently deals with disputes relating to issues like immigration and citizenship, licensing, taxation, environmental policy, public health, and more.

How can I appeal against a decision from an administrative agency?

You can appeal a decision made by an administrative agency by initiating a judicial review process. This usually requires legal representation.

What is a judicial review in administrative law?

A judicial review is a type of court proceeding in administrative law where a judge reviews the lawfulness of a decision or action made by a public body.
